Kaizer Chiefs head coach Nasreddine Nabi has asked for a striker who can score more goals, ever since he started at the club, a requirement requested by other coaches even before the Tunisian arrived.
Nabi's main targets were reportedly Fiston Mayele and Michael Olunga, and now Siya sources close to Chiefs have indicated that, at the moment, the club is not getting either of them. The question is: where to from here in search of a top striker?

An insider with recruitment knowledge close to Amakhosi has indicated that the club has turned its attention to other strikers who they think would help the club achieve good results from next season, including newly announced Flavio Silva, and that despite his signing, the club is still looking at other strikers as well.
"There are a number of strikers that the club have been looking at apart from Mayele and Olunga. One of them is Flavio Silva who the team has already announced and the others are Etiosa Ighodaro and youngster Naledi Hlongwane who has been promoted from the DDC side. So the search for strikers continues even though one has already been signed," the insider told Soccer Laduma.
Meanwhile, a confidant with intimate knowledge of Chiefs' attacking needs stated that although they have so far only released one striker in Ranga Chivaviro, they want to sign at least two new strikers.
"Apart from Naledi Hlongwane the club was looking at signing two more experienced strikers. Apparently now that they have signed Flavio Silva, they are still looking at signing one more to bolster the team's striking department. They are believed to be working hard on that," the second source revealed.

Apart from Hlongwane and Silva, Amakhosi also have Wandile Duba and Ashley Du Preez in their current striking department.
Soccer Laduma contacted Chiefs for comment on the issue but there was no response at the time of publishing this story.
